본문 바로가기

IT4

텔레그램 메시지 발송_4 지난 글에서는 'apps script'를 실행하여 코드를 편집하고 발송해봤습니다. 참고 : 텔레그램 메시지 발송_3 -> 코드 편집하기 이제는 매일 정해진 시간에 발송되도록 설정해봅니다. 스프레드시트/확장프로그램/apps script 를 실행합니다. 좌측으로 마우스를 움직이면 '트리거'가 보이는데 이걸 클릭합니다. 트리거창으로 바뀌면 우측 하단에 '트러거 추가'를 클릭합니다. '트리거 추가' 창에서 이벤트 소스선택 -> 시간기반 트리거 기반 시간 유형 선택 -> 일 단위 타이머 시간 선택 -> 오전7시~8시 사이 이렇게 3개에 대해 변경해주고 우측 하단 저장버튼을 눌러줍니다. 그러면 트리거 목록에 등록이 됩니다. 이제 트리거를 통해 매일 아침7~8시 사이에 메시지가 자동으로 봇에게 발송이 됩니다. 이것을.. 2022. 11. 2.
텔레그램 메시지 발송_3 지난 시간에는 계정과 봇을 만들고, 스프레드시트에서 폼을 완성했습니다. 참고 : 나에게 텔레그램 메시지 발송하기_1 -> 계정과 봇 만들기 나에게 텔레그램 메시지 발송하기_2 -> 스프레드시트 폼 만들기 폼이 완성되었다면 그 속에 있는 내용을 텔레그램 봇으로 발송하도록 명령하는 코드를 집어넣어야 합니다. 4. 코드 편집하기(‘Apps Script’ 실행) 1) ‘Apps Script’ 실행 스프레드시트에서 내가 만든 파일을 열어 확장프로그램 탭의 Apps Script 를 선택합니다. 2) 코드 편집 Apps Script 코드 편집기에 텔레그램으로 보낼 내용을 하나하나 변수 설정하고 함수를 만들어줍니다. 먼저, myFunction() 이라는 기본함수에 API*와 메시지가 담긴 각 셀의 행열을 변수로 선언하.. 2022. 10. 31.
텔레그램 메시지 발송_2 1,2 과정에 걸쳐서 텔레그램 계정을 생성했고 봇을 하나 만들었습니다. 참고 : 나에게 텔레그램 메시지 발송하기_1 이제 내가 가진 봇에게 메시지를 보낼 양식과 내용을 만들어야 합니다. 다양한 기능을 구사할 수 있는 구글 스프레드시트를 활용해보시죠~ 3. 구글 스프레드시트 자동발송폼 만들기 1) 구글의 ‘스프레드시트’로 들어가기 구글 스프레드시트(이하 구글시트)를 사용하려면 구글 계정을 먼저 생성해야 합니다. 계정 생성은 생략합니다. 어플은 PC와 스마트폰에 각각 설치합니다. 계정 생성 후 로그인하여 구글시트로 이동합니다. https://www.google.com/intl/ko/sheets/about/ ‘Sheets로 이동’ 클릭 2) ‘새 스프레드시트 시작하기’ 클릭 3) 시트에 발송하고 싶은 내용을 .. 2022. 10. 30.
텔레그램 메시지 발송_1 매일 또는 정해진 시간에 주기적으로 필요한 메시지를 받을 수 있으면 얼마나 유익할까요? 특히 나에게는 성경 1년1독이라는 목표가 있고 매주 각인 시키는 성경구절이 있습니다. 저는 이러한 결과물을 텔레그램으로 매일 아침 받아보고 있습니다. 성경구절 대신 명언이나 나의 다짐 같은 것으로 대체해도 쓸만한 기능입니다. 그런데 국민메신저라고 불리는 카톡대신 왜 텔레그램을 선택했을까요? 일단 카톡봇에 비해 무료이고, 광고없고, 무제한이고, 보안이 철저하다는 점을 꼽습니다. 자, 이렇게 구현하려면 어떤 과정일 필요할까요? 물론 매일 내용을 달리 할 수 있습니다. 1. 텔레그램 계정 만들기 일단 검색사이트에서 ‘텔레그램’을 검색하여 들어가서 가입합니다. 가입안내는 생략합니다. PC나 스마트폰의 OS에 따라 어플을 설치.. 2022. 10. 30.